This Beautiful Republic Wins Over Critics, Radio



Forefront Records stand-out band This Beautiful Republic has exceeded expectations with its sophomore offering, Perceptions. In addition to winning over critics, the band’s latest project has made an impact at radio, currently boasting the No. 9 Christian Rock song, “No Turning Back.”
 
Christian Rock radio echoes this response, as debut single “No Turning Back” sets precedent for future radio success from the album. Only three weeks on the charts, “No Turning Back” has already infiltrated the Top 10, and shows no signs of slowing down. Vice President of National Promotions for EMI CMG Label Group, Grant Hubbard comments, “This is a great start at radio for This Beautiful Republic and its new project. The charts are competitive these days, and we believe this early radio momentum is a good indication of what is to come for the band.”

Perceptions is an effort that decidedly goes to the extremes of modern rock and timeless worship. It was produced by Allen Salmon (Mute Math) and comes in the storied wake of This Beautiful Republic’s first two years of touring together as a major label act. The band shared stages with headliners Sanctus Real and Family Force 5 among others and traveled overseas for shows in the United Kingdom, Germany, Denmark, and Sweden.
